The concept of development is subjective as it varies based on cultural, economic, and social contexts. For instance, in a developed country, economic growth may be measured by GDP, while in a developing country, access to education and healthcare might be prioritized as key indicators of progress. Additionally, sustainable development may be viewed as a priority for some communities, emphasizing environmental stewardship, while others may focus on immediate economic gains, illustrating differing perspectives on what constitutes true development.

Caesar Saloma is a prominent Filipino physicist known for his work in optics and photonics. He has made significant contributions to the fields of optical communications, nonlinear optics, and quantum optics. As a researcher and educator, Saloma has also played a vital role in advancing scientific knowledge in the Philippines and has been involved in various initiatives to promote science and technology in the country. His leadership in academic and research institutions has furthered the development of the scientific community in the region.

Mozambique is a developing country. It has been rebuilding is economy since the end of a civil war in 1992. Despite its recent progress, Mozambique remains to be one of the poorest nations in the world.
Zimbabwe is considered a developing country due to its ongoing economic challenges, including high unemployment rates, inflation, and political instability. These factors have hindered the country's progress in key areas such as infrastructure development, access to quality healthcare and education, and overall standard of living.
